Daily Photo Tour - Autumn Glow on the Matterhorn


It's amazing how something steadfast, such as the Matterhorn, can take on an entirely new perception based on mutable external factors. The weather this Autumn is being its usual unpredictable self; the temperature swings, the wind blows, the sun tracks South towards Winter. The soft glow from this changing alignment coupled with a cool breeze lends credibility to the glistening snow. Maybe, just maybe it's cold enough at the top of that peak for that snow to cling.
